There are different read more sizes of gyuto, some smaller than santoku, and some up to 12 inches long. This makes them much more efficient at cutting through large slabs of beef and pork. However, the longer the blade, the more difficult it becomes to control.

A major difference between the hosting economicos en chile two is blade length. Santoku are never longer than 7 inches, which makes them perfect for smaller chopping boards or cramped kitchens. The shorter blade length is also beneficial because it reduces the risk of the blade slipping and causing injury.

Between the 6th to 18th centuries, eating certain meats in parts of Japan was sometimes prohibited - including beef. From 1871 however, Emperor Meiji lifted this ban and the Japanese government started to encourage eating meat.
